[ARCHIVED] Community Invited To Christmas Tree Ribbon Cutting

New Christmas Tree Planted

The Geneva Chamber announced a ribbon cutting of the new Christmas tree at 9 a.m. Saturday, Sept. 14 on the Kane County Courthouse Lawn, 100 S. Third St., in downtown Geneva.

Along with Geneva Chamber staff, board, members, City of Geneva dignitaries and County of Kane staff, Santa Claus will make a special appearance from the North Pole.

The public is invited to come and help celebrate the new Christmas Tree.

Geneva Chamber member Wasco Nursery & Garden Center in St. Charles planted the new Christmas tree on Aug. 13 on the northside of the courthouse's front lawn.  

Several bad weather situations last fall and this winter caused great damage to the 50-foot Christmas tree that had been there since the 1980s. For safety reasons, the tree had to be removed.

Thanks to generous donors, the Geneva Chamber was able to plant a new tree. Donations are still being accepted, and more information is available by calling the Chamber at 630-232-6060.
